Introduction

VNC Connect (RealVNC) is built for the moment you need to reach a machine that is not in front of you: a lab workstation, a support endpoint, a server console, or a desktop tucked behind a firewall. It fits buyers who want direct remote desktop access rather than a broad IT suite, with a focus on cross-platform reach, unattended sessions, and controlled access to specific devices.

The right evaluation lens is whether it is dependable on the second, tenth, and hundredth connection, not just in a demo. Check how it handles device permissions, encryption, session reliability on weak links, and whether the operator experience stays simple when you are jumping between endpoints, supporting users, or recovering a machine after hours.

Key Features

Core Capabilities

1

Secure remote desktop access to individual machines for attended and unattended use

2

Cross-platform support for common desktop environments, useful when endpoints are mixed

3

Direct control of the remote screen, keyboard, and mouse for hands-on troubleshooting

4

File transfer and basic session tools for moving logs, installers, or support artifacts

5

Access controls that help restrict who can reach which devices and when
